Teenage Braces: Boosting Self-Esteem

The teenage years are often synonymous with self-discovery and personal growth. For teens, braces can play a significant role in enhancing self-esteem. Addressing orthodontic issues during these formative years ensures that they can confidently face the world with a smile they are proud of. The results often extend beyond aesthetics, improving speech and oral health in the process.

Today’s braces offer more than just metal brackets; clear aligners and ceramic options provide less noticeable choices for image-conscious teens. This variety ensures that orthodontic care can fit seamlessly into their lifestyle, allowing them to continue social activities and school events without feeling self-conscious about their treatment.

Braces for Adults: Never Too Late

It’s never too late to pursue the smile you’ve always wanted. Adult braces are tailored to fit the unique dental needs of mature patients, addressing both aesthetic and functional issues that may have been overlooked in earlier years. The benefits of braces go beyond cosmetic improvements, offering solutions to bite alignment and jaw discomfort.

With the privacy of clear aligners and the efficiency of modern braces, adults can comfortably undergo treatment without impacting their professional and personal lives. The commitment to orthodontic care at any age can significantly enhance overall dental health, leading to a boost in self-confidence and quality of life.

Senior Braces: Enhancing Oral Health

For seniors, maintaining oral health is crucial, and braces can play a pivotal role in achieving this. Whether it’s correcting shifting teeth or addressing long-standing dental concerns, braces for seniors are designed to enhance oral function and aesthetics. The benefits extend to improved chewing ability and speech, contributing to a better quality of life.

Orthodontic advancements have made it possible for seniors to receive effective treatment with minimal discomfort. Options like clear aligners provide a subtle yet effective means to achieve dental goals. By investing in orthodontic care, seniors can enjoy the advantages of a healthier mouth and a more vibrant smile, proving that age is no barrier to achieving dental perfection.
